New shopping complex in Wroclaw to house 700 tenants
2012-01-18
CHH Bielany Park will build a 64,000 m² shopping centre named Bielany Trade Center in Wroclaw’s Bielany district that will house about 700 producers, distributors and retailers from the clothing, interior design, and store supply segments. The investment is worth around PLN 100m (€22.9m) and will provide up to 1,000 jobs.
Construction is to start at the end of March or beginning of April. The first two sections of the project, both measuring over 18,000 m², are scheduled to launch in October 2012. One of them will house wholesale and the other retail traders. The third and largest section, measuring over 26,000 m², will open in spring 2013 and will host both wholesalers and retailers. The wholesale units will measure 32-90 m² and the retail stores will measure 45-221 m².
CHH Bielany Park expects 4.5 million annual visitors at the complex, also from the neighbouring Czech and German markets.
